BGR Energy Systems has secured a Rs 1,631.80 crore EPC for balance of plant (BoP)
package from Maharashtra Power Generation Corporation (Mahagenco) for the 2x500
MW Chandrapur Super Thermal Power Station Expansion Project at Chandrapur,
Maharashtra.
The scope of work envisages design, engineering, supply, erection, testing
and commissioning of all mechanical, electrical, civil and structural works for
the main plant and BoP. The contract is expected to be completed in 33 months.
